
The AirTAC Airtac SAIJ125 Adjustable Cylinder SAIJ125X75-40S is a genuine double-acting ISO 15552 profile-barrel air cylinder with a Ø125mm bore and 75mm stroke, G1/2 air ports and adjustable end cushioning. Its standardized mounting interface makes it a drop-in replacement for other ISO 15552 cylinders in automation lines.
The AirTAC SAIJ125X75-40-S is a double-acting ISO 15552 profile cylinder featuring a rear stroke adjuster that allows you to fine-tune the effective travel within a 35 to 75 mm window. Equipped with a -S magnet, it integrates seamlessly with CMSE reed and DMSE electronic sensors for precise position detection. Delivering 6136 N of push force at 0.5 MPa, it handles heavy loads with a robust 32 mm carbon steel rod and M27x2 thread.
This adjustable-stroke design eliminates the need to swap cylinders during machine setup or product changeovers, letting you dial in the exact retract end-position without adding external stops. The extruded aluminum barrel includes sensor grooves on both sides, and the mounting interface supports Basic, FA, LB, TC, FTC, TCM1, and TCM2 brackets.

Selecting this 125 mm bore cylinder makes sense when your application requires substantial force—such as the 6136 N push thrust at 0.5 MPa—combined with variable end-stop positioning. If your setup needs less force, stepping down to an 80 mm bore yields 2513 N at 0.5 MPa, whereas moving up to a 160 mm bore provides 10053 N. The PT tapered porting ensures a tight, reliable air connection.
Because the rear adjuster acts solely as a mechanical stop to set deceleration and travel length, it will not hold a load without live air pressure. For fail-safe load holding, consider the SAIL pneumatic lock series or an external rod lock. To match this ISO 15552 dimensionally interchangeable cylinder, specify: 125 mm bore, 75 mm stroke, 40 mm adjustment, PT G1/2 port, and the -S magnet option.

The rear adjuster acts as a mechanical stop that shortens the nominal 75 mm stroke by up to 40 mm, providing a usable travel window of 35 to 75 mm. It sets the end-position and works with the air cushion for deceleration, but it does not lock the load without live air pressure.
At a 0.5 MPa operating pressure, the SAIJ125X75-40-S generates 6136 N of push force and 5734 N of pull force. It can deliver up to 8590 N of push force at 0.7 MPa.
